Rich, chewy, & decadent – these dark chocolate sea salt cookies are next level! This is the perfect chocolate chip cookie with a little extra magic.
While I do consider myself a sugar cookie master, perfecting the chocolate chip cookie has been a bit more of a challenge. I’ve played around with this recipe a lot to get the perfect balance of sweet and salty, and chewy with a slightly crispy edge. The result is a delicious marriage of of rich dark chocolate, sweet brown sugar and vanilla, and a sprinkle of salt to finish it off. Pairs well with coffee!
Let’s get to baking!
1 cup butter, room temperature
3/4 cup sugar
3/4 cup brown sugar
1 egg
1.5 tbsp vanilla
1 tsp cornstarch
1 tsp baking soda
1/2 tsp salt
2 1/4 cups flour
3/4 cup semi-sweet chocolate chips
3/4 cup dark chocolate chunks
